Transaction 8757ff187f9915326b7867139211dff111a2dd89eba63f8eab966bbdce2f6377

1 Input
2 Outputs
  • 8757ff187f9915326b7867139211dff111a2dd89eba63f8eab966bbdce2f6377:0
  • value  38941
    address  3HtvaVeZAtEJc3GeqJoZdKySutwGKEj4PU
  • 8757ff187f9915326b7867139211dff111a2dd89eba63f8eab966bbdce2f6377:1
  • value  119216782
    address  3GZJP33D3LEDAnxuhp4a4uqSpSojFKuREX